Select com mensagem JavaScript

Isso aqui tem um erro… veja em “$id0 = {evento[0][2]};”

IF (ISSET({evento})) {
$login0 = {evento[0][0]};
$id0 = {evento[0][2]}; <— coreto é $id0 = {evento[0][1]};
$title0 = {evento[0][3]};
$description0 = {evento[0][4]};
$start_date0 = {evento[0][5]};
$start_time0 = {evento[0][6]};
}

Ficando assim:

IF (ISSET({evento})) {
$login0 = {evento[0][0]};
$id0 = {evento[0][1]};
$title0 = {evento[0][2]};
$description0 = {evento[0][3]};
$start_date0 = {evento[0][4]};
$start_time0 = {evento[0][5]};
}

Programar não eh simplesmente jogar códigos a esmo. Ser programador eh estar atento e principalmente ter a capacidade de corrigir seus próprios erros.

Bom dia amigo,
Agradeço sua atenção comigo, mas observe o Select e verá que a posição 2 está correta, afinal tratando-se de vetor, a sequência da posição é 0,1,2,3 e não 1,2,3, logo entendo eu que está certo, inclusive para confirmar que a informação está correta, fiz uma impressão com a posição (“echo”) para testar a variável e a alocação do vetor.

Tem outra observação que você acha que deva ser? E novamente agradeço muito sua atenção e do Kleyber, são pessoas excepcionais. Não me deixem… preciso de vocês…rs

Bom dia amigo,

Eu fiz o teste, mas continua com mesmo erro… Infelizmente… tem outra dica?

$login0 = “”;
$id0 = “”;
$title0 = “”;
$description0 = “”;
$start_date0 = “”;
$start_time0 = “”;

sc_lookup(evento,"SELECT
login,
situacao,
id,
title,
description,
start_date,
start_time,
end_date,
end_time,
recurrence,
period
FROM
calendar
WHERE

id > “0” AND
situacao != “Aberto” AND
HOUR(start_time) = HOUR(NOW()) AND
MINUTE(start_time) = MINUTE(NOW()) AND
DAY(start_date) = DAY(Now()) AND
MONTH(start_date) = MONTH(Now()) AND
YEAR(start_date) = YEAR(Now())

");

$login0 = {evento[0][0]};
$id0 = {evento[0][2]};
$title0 = {evento[0][3]};
$description0 = {evento[0][4]};
$start_date0 = {evento[0][5]};
$start_time0 = {evento[0][6]};

$evento1 = “ATENÇÃO”.
‘\n\n’."Ficha: ".$title0.
‘\n’."Descrição: ".$description0.
‘\n’."Data: ".$start_date0.
‘\n’."Hora: ".$start_time0.
‘\n\n’."Agendado por: ".$login0;

IF (alert (’$evento0’));

Joelton,

Tente mudar no teu SQL isto aqui:

 id > "0"

para:

 id > 0

Oi amigo, fiz isto também, inclusive tentei novamente, mas continua com o mesmo erro

Eu acho que são as (") do meio do SELECT, troque para (`) ou (’).

Agradeço à todos, e digo foi com a colaboração de todos que resolvi, melhor dizendo resolvemos, tudo que foi dito aqui precisava acertar, eu coloquei um pouco de ordem no ´código e agora funcionou PERFEITAMENTE. OBRIGADO À TODOS!!! Haroldo e Kleyber vocês me ajudaram muito, nem sei como agradecer, são feras!!!

Segue o código:

$check_sql = ("SELECT
login,
situacao,
id,
title,
description,
start_date,
start_time,
end_date,
end_time,
recurrence,
period
FROM
calendar
WHERE
id > 0 AND
HOUR(start_time) = HOUR(NOW()) AND
MINUTE(start_time) = MINUTE(NOW()) AND
DAY(start_date) = DAY(Now()) AND
MONTH(start_date) = MONTH(Now()) AND
YEAR(start_date) = YEAR(Now())

");

$login0 = “”;
$id0 = “”;
$title0 = “”;
$description0 = “”;
$start_date0 = “”;
$start_time0 = “”;

sc_lookup(rs, $check_sql);

//if ((isset({rs[0][0]}))!= 0)

if (isset({rs[0][0]}))
{
$login0 = {rs[0][0]};
$id0 = {rs[0][2]};
$title0 = {rs[0][3]};
$description0 = {rs[0][4]};
$start_date0 = {rs[0][5]};
$start_time0 = {rs[0][6]};

	$evento0 = "ATENÇÃO".
'\n\n'."Ficha: ".$title0.
'\n'."Descrição: ".$description0.
'\n'."Data: ".$start_date0.
'\n'."Hora: ".$start_time0.
'\n\n'."Agendado por: ".$login0;

----- RESOLVIDO------

Que bom que deu certo.